AgroLedger
This project aims to solve the problem of lack of transparency in the agro-food supply chain. By using a blockchain-based system and intelligent sensors, consumers can scan a QR code on food packaging to access detailed information about the product they are purchasing, including sustainability scores and toxicity reports.

TAX_CHAIN
The purpose of this project is to create a decentralized application (Dapp) that utilizes the Polygon chain to generate a unique QR code for each product. Consumers can scan this code to trace the product's journey from source to store, which brings transparency to supply chain management and shows who paid the tax.
Beckn-QR
Beckn QR is a product that generates interoperable QR codes similar to UPI QR codes that allow a consumer on any beckn-enabled application to connect to and transact with any provider that has their catalog exposed as a beckn-endpoint.

BlocBallot_PragyanHackathon24
BlocBallot is a distributed-token based voting platform that leverages the power of cosVM blockchain to ensure secure and private elections. Built on top of the Cosmos blockchain and leveraging AI based biometric authorization technologies, BlocBallot creates a zero-knowledge voting proof for the voters within the DApp.

Enhanced-Kidney-Analysis
In this study, we present an approach that utilizes the Squeeze and Excitation DenseNet (SEDenseNet) architecture to advance kidney disease analysis through image processing. The obtained outcome, specifically the accuracy rate, has been measured at an impressive 99.56%.
FloraSnap
A Plant Disease Detection App! This Flutter application helps farmers and gardeners diagnose plant diseases by analyzing images of their plants and providing relevant information and recommendations using the Google Gemini API.
